Handling Poor Airbnb Assessments: The Guide
Receiving a bad Airbnb assessment can be frustrating, but never despair! You retain alternatives to fight back and preserve your standing. Firstly, closely read the feedback; find out if it's accurate. If it contains untrue information or violates Airbnb's hosting guidelines, flag it directly through the platform's dispute center. Furthermore, think about leaving a polite reply addressing the issues mentioned. Here's a few areas to evaluate:
- Factually address any inaccuracies.
- Apologize for any problems experienced.
- Concise describe your viewpoint of the story.
- Be calm and polite in your communication.
Keep in mind that you can't remove reviews you find objectionable, but a well-crafted response can mitigate the impact and prove prospective guests how prioritize about their experience.
Airbnb Bad Review Removal: Legal & Practical Approaches
Dealing with a negative Airbnb assessment can be frustrating , and some hosts wonder if they can officially have it deleted . While complete removal is rarely possible, there are both realistic and judicial approaches to consider. Practically, you can strive to resolve the issue immediately with the guest and request a change – demonstrating a desire to improve the situation can sometimes generate favorable results. Legally, if the feedback contains false information, libel , or violates Airbnb’s terms , you may have grounds for an official complaint and seek counsel from an attorney . Remember, documenting all correspondence is critical in any scenario.
